Learn how to make a "Bee Hotel" for our friendly, neighborhood, solitary bees with the Bednarcik Environmental Club! All materials will be provided. Ages 6+. Not all bees live in a colony. Some bees are solitary and need small spaces to hatch their larvae. Our bee hotels help create safe places for those busy bees!...

Holi is an ancient Hindu tradition and one of the most popular festivals in Hinduism marking the arrival of the spring season. It celebrates the eternal and divine love between Radha & Krishna. During the festival, people come together share their love for traditional food, colors, music and spread joy and love. They color each...
